Sindh is a region having customs and cultural background with gender based violence on its rise, one of which is karo kari”,a deep routed norm.

Karo Kari” is a Sindhi term used for honor killing, specific for Sindh province.Karo means black man and Kari means black women,the term means they have blackened themselves by committing this sin, dishonoring the family. Another term used in Southern Punjab is “Siyah Kari”,a different name but the norm is same.

Often women are murdered in the name of “Karo Kari” which is believed to restore reputation of a family.

A Karo Kari murder incident can occur independently but often it involves the judgment initially which is then followed by directives of “Jirga”, being the only judiciary and administrative forum available in rural areas.

Women in Sindh are considered as an inferior gender with no access to education and religious knowledge which educates them about their fundamental rights, consequently they have accepted this narrow mind set which put them into psychological imprisonment.

In this context, Nafisah Shah with a deep insight, delivered her Intellectuality in the form of “Honour Unmasked “that unveils social and cultural anthropology particularly to Sindh Province which inherent social injustice,”Karo Kari” is the same.

 

 

Dr.Nafisa Shah is an Intellect, writer sand politician. She has done PhD in Social and Cultural Anthropology from the University of Oxford.

Nafisah Shah, daughter of former Chief Minister of Sindh Qaim Ali Shah, is currently continuing her 2nd tenure as member National Assembly of Pakistan from Khairpur Sindh and she has been nominated as Vice President of Pakistan  People’s Party ( PPP ) Sindh by Chairmen Pakistan People’s Party Bilawal Bhutto Zardari son of former President Asif Ali Zardari.

Honour Unmasked” which is published in 2016 by Oxford University Press ,is a detailed insight about anthropology of Gender,Politics & Law.On her Intellect, Dr.Nafisah Shah went thoroughly about social injustice which is inherent in Sindh’s culture that leads to honor killings ( Karo Kari ). “ Honour Unmasked” is an effort which is based on her Field & Scholarly work as journalist and researcher about Gender Violence, relevant Laws and Power in Pakistan  that unveils people’s modes of behavior about Honor Killings and gender violence, the lack of laws to protect the discriminative behavior related to women rights and weak implementation of existing laws.
